Preparation Checklist Before You Seal

A reliable concrete finish starts with good groundwork. Use this checklist to confirm the surface is ready for protection and that the final result looks professional. Inspect for cracks, spalling, or loose edges, and repair them before sealing. Clean thoroughly to remove dust, grease, mould, paint overspray, and any lingering curing residues. Verify the concrete is fully cured Concrete Sealing Company and dry, since trapped moisture can undermine adhesion. Mask off expansion joints, hardware, and borders to prevent sealant build-up where movement is expected. Confirm temperature and wind conditions are suitable for applying a uniform coat, then plan your application path so you avoid lap marks and uneven coverage.

Choose the Right Sealing System

Selecting the correct product helps achieve durability without compromising appearance. Consider whether you need water repellency, stain resistance, or enhanced gloss for visual appeal. For exterior slabs, prioritise sealer performance against UV exposure and surface abrasion. For interior areas, focus on chemical resistance and ease of cleaning. Check whether the system requires priming, multiple coats, or specific RMK Concreting application tools such as rollers, sprayers, or brushes for edges. Assess the existing finish: bare concrete, previously sealed surfaces, or resurfaced areas may each require different preparation and compatibility checks. A quality sealer should penetrate properly, bond securely, and maintain performance across foot traffic and routine cleaning.

Application Checklist for Even Coverage

During installation, consistency is everything. Start by following the manufacturer’s coverage guidance to avoid thin spots that can lead to early wear. Apply in controlled sections to maintain a wet edge and reduce streaking. Work methodically around joints, borders, and edges using cut-in techniques that keep lines crisp. Watch for pooling or heavy build-up in low areas, and correct it while the product is workable. Allow adequate cure time between coats if a two-coat process is recommended. After application, protect the surface from water exposure, dragging equipment, or heavy traffic until the finish has achieved appropriate hardness. Record product type, coat count, and application details for future maintenance planning.
